QTP的对象

2010-11-16  吴楠 

QTP的对象识别步骤:
运行脚本:获取对象名和对象类
对象仓库:获取对象的各种属性值
测试系统:递归的查找符合条件的对象
对象操作方法:执行脚本中该对象的操作方法
 
对象的识别操作:
修改对象属性
对象的接口模式
描述性对象编程
使用vbs脚本
 
对象的RO与TO:
对象的两个概念:
一个是Test Object(简称TO),仓库文件里定义的仓库对象
一个是Runtime Object(简称RO),RO是被测试软件的实际对象
QTP是通过TO来寻找和操作RO的,所以TO里必须含有RO的特征
 
常见对象的处理方法:
SetTOProperty 修改对象库里面对象属性的值
GetROProperty 获取当前被测试对象的当前的属性值(不是从对象库里面获取)
GetTOProperty 获取对象库里面对象的属性值
 
SetTOProperty修改的对象属性是临时性的,只在运行时有效


录制模式:
正常录制模式:识别程序中的对象 
模拟录制模式:录制键盘和鼠标的操作
低级录制模式:记录对象操作的坐标位置


279°/2788 人阅读/1 条评论 发表评论

姚滨  2011-01-11

分享了。。


登录 后发表评论